Virginia Summers Porter was born in 1842 in Millboro Springs, Bath, Virginia, Usa, the child of John Pettus Porter And Mary Elizabeth Sitlington. Virginia Summers Porter married William West Mooney, and had children including Aurelius Adorno Mooney, Bernard Blondeau Mooney, Cleander Cleon Mooney, Kate Summers Mooney, Mary Antoinette Mooney, Virginia Emily Mooney, William West Mooney. Virginia Summers Porter passed away in 1927 in Nashville, Tennessee, Usa.
